This recipe was extracted from The Pattern cook-book (1890) by Butterick Publishing Company, page 46. The excerpt below is the record exactly as published.

FISH a la Reine. One pint of cold flaked fish. One-half pint of milk or cream. One table-spoonful of butter. One table-spoonful of flour. One table-spoonful of chopped parsley. One egg (yolk only). Three chopped mushrooms, if you have them. Salt and pepper to taste
